Vulnerability in the Oracle Production Scheduling product of Oracle E-Business Suite (component: Internal Operations). Supported versions that are affected are 12.2.3-12.2.15. Difficult to exploit vulnerability allows high privileged attacker with network access via HTTP to compromise Oracle Production Scheduling. While the vulnerability is in Oracle Production Scheduling, attacks may significantly impact additional products (scope change). Successful attacks of this vulnerability can result in unauthorized creation, deletion or modification access to critical data or all Oracle Production Scheduling accessible data as well as unauthorized read access to a subset of Oracle Production Scheduling accessible data. CVSS 3.1 Base Score 6.6 (Confidentiality and Integrity impacts). CVSS Vector: (CVSS:3.1/AV:N/AC:H/PR:H/UI:N/S:C/C:L/I:H/A:N).
